Jon and Debra Martin

 

Wearing both hats directing church health
and church multiplication, provides many opportunities to serve our District family. 
A key person serving alongside me has
been my wonderful bride of 27 years,
Debra, currently serving as the
Church Health and Multiplication
Administrative Assistant. 
We have had both personal and
ministry joys and privileges in stateside
churches (PA), on the mission field (England)
and now in the Northeastern District Office. 
Many of the
seminars I offer have been
tremendously
enhanced by Debra's
publisher passion gift. 
I also highly value the excellent rapport and input of the CMTeam
(Church Multiplication Team). 
We meet four times a year to review
and stategize the work of this vital ministry in
the District.  In 2009, the CMTeam prayed
specifically for additional church planting
initiatives to which the Lord opened some very unique doors.  Offering initial start up funds,
the CMTeam was able to partner with
local churches to reach a portion of the mission
field the Lord placed in local communities.
